Пример #1
0
        /// <summary>
        /// Create a new Expert
        /// </summary>
        /// <param name="model"></param>
        public void CreateExpert(ExpertModel model)
        {
            Argument.ThrowIfNull(model, nameof(model));

            var record = new ExpertRecord {
                PersonId = model.PersonId,
                Name     = model.Name,
            };

            _repository.Create(record);
        }
Пример #2
0
 /// <summary>
 ///  Construction method
 /// </summary>
 /// <param name="record"></param>
 public ExpertModel(ExpertRecord record)
 {
     TeamId   = record.TeamId;
     Name     = record.Name;
     PersonId = record.PersonId;
 }